The Gael Signature Scottish Gin (70 cl)
ABV: 40% | Location: Dunkeld
The Gael is a Scottish gin which was inspired by Dougie MacLean's 1988 fiddle tune of the same name. Originally commissioned for the Loch Ness Visitor Centre, the tune went on to feature in the soundtrack for The Last of the Mohicans and is now played by pipe bands and fiddlers all over the world.
Five times distilled for a quality base spirit, The Gael uses a unique combination of malted barley with 10 carefully selected botanicals including Scottish Heather and lemon peel for a smooth, light and slightly spicy gin with a warm finish.
The bottle design features the music script on the back label so you can enjoy the music while sipping the gin!
